## Support

Graindeck Gateway is maintained by the Harrowfield Systems embedded team. Security reviews: firmware images are signed; telemetry from field units travels over mutual-TLS only, and the gateway refuses plaintext fallback. CAN-bus ingestion runs in an isolated process with a read-only filter table. Vulnerability reports are triaged within two business days; coordinated disclosure preferred, 90-day window. Do not file security issues in the public tracker. Send all vulnerability reports and disclosure questions to the address below.

escalation mailbox, tadug-bagag: gileth@nelvroforge.corp

Night-shift staff: Floor 4 of the Tellhaven Building opens this week. After 21:00, access is via the rear stairwell only; the lifts are locked out overnight during the settling period. Complete a walk-through of the new floor once per shift and log it. The stairwell keypad accepts the code below.

badge for yahop-fawep: bdg-XBKXI-68071

## Fix audio drift in Hallwright guide app

Fixes stuttering playback reported by visitors at the Verrow Gallery exhibit. Root cause: buffer underruns on older devices when switching tracks near beacons. Support team: tell users to update; no settings changes needed on their end. This PR enlarges the prefetch buffer and adds a beacon debounce. The tuned values are listed here.

tuning table, fajop-hafog:
WEIGHTS = {
    "soriel": 277,
    "belael": 101,
}

## Support

The Heronflow queue-depth autoscaler watches the depth of the `jobs-main` queue and adjusts worker replicas between the configured floor and ceiling. Most issues come from stale metrics rather than the scaler itself, so check the metrics exporter first. Configuration lives in `scaler.yaml`; changes are picked up within one minute without a restart. Bug reports should include the scaler's decision log for the affected window. For anything this README doesn't cover, the Platform Reliability group maintains a shared inbox.

escalation mailbox, kaweg-kahif: druwyn.sordor@nelvroworks.corp